## Flaky Tests in PayLoop — Who to Ping

Welcome aboard! If the PayLoop integration suite starts flaking (usually the ledger-reconciliation tests on Tuesday deploys), don't just retry and move on. First check the Flake Tracker board — someone may already be on it. If it's new, file a ticket under PAYLOOP-CI and tag the Test Reliability squad. For anything urgent or confusing, the fastest route is to email the squad directly.

escalation mailbox, kaweg-kahif: druwyn.sordor@nelvroworks.corp

Ticket #2907 — Signature check fails on report builder export

Support: customers exporting from the Tallyvane report builder see a signature verification error after the sorting-stability patch. The patch changed row ordering in grouped exports, which altered the serialized payload, so exports signed before the patch now fail verification against cached manifests. Advise customers to regenerate reports; old exports cannot be re-verified. Fresh exports are signed with the key below.

signing key of fadug-haweg = bky19_x2JJNa4RuE34mQa9TgK

## Onboarding: Fan-out Backpressure

When reviewing changes to the Plumedrop notifier, check that producers respect the bounded queue between the event bus and the fan-out workers. Unbounded enqueues caused the March incident; any PR that bypasses the semaphore should be rejected. Load-test evidence is required for changes to batch sizes. To verify signed test artifacts from CI, reviewers need the deploy key, which is provided below.

deploy key for kagup-bawig: bky9_ZMq28eTw9